MCP14A1201/MCP14A1202 MOSFET Drivers

Microchip MCP14A1201/MCP14A1202 MOSFET Drivers are high-speed MOSFET drivers capable of providing up to 12.0A of peak current while operating from a single 4.5V to 18V supply. Two output configurations are available; inverting (MCP14A1201) and noninverting (MCP14A1202). These devices feature low shoot-through currents, fast rise and fall times, and matched propagation delays, making them ideal for high switching frequency applications. The MCP14A1201/MCP14A1202 MOSFET Drivers are AEC-Q100 qualified.
